diff --git a/src/guide/essentials/component-basics.md b/src/guide/essentials/component-basics.md
index 8fe56e287..e50ef6598 100644
--- a/src/guide/essentials/component-basics.md
+++ b/src/guide/essentials/component-basics.md
@@ -501,7 +501,7 @@ HTML 要素と同じように、以下のようにコンポーネントにコン
## 動的コンポーネント {#dynamic-components}
-ときどきタブ付きインターフェイスのような、コンポーネントを動的な切り替えが役立つ時があります:
+タブ付きインターフェイスのように、コンポーネントを動的に切り替えると便利な場合があります:
@@ -514,7 +514,7 @@ HTML 要素と同じように、以下のようにコンポーネントにコン
-上記は Vue の `` 要素の特別な属性 `is` で実現されています:
+上記は、特別な `is` 属性を持つ Vue の `` 要素によって可能になります:
@@ -535,12 +535,12 @@ HTML 要素と同じように、以下のようにコンポーネントにコン
上の例では、`:is` に渡される値に以下のいずれかを含めることができます:
-- 登録されたコンポーネントの文字列、もしくは
+- 登録されたコンポーネントの名前文字列、または
- 実際にインポートされたコンポーネントオブジェクト
-また、`is` 属性を使って、通常の HTML 要素を作成することもできます。
+`is` 属性を使用して通常の HTML 要素を作成することもできます。
-複数のコンポーネントを `
` で切り替えた場合、切り変えられたコンポーネントがアンマウントされます。組み込みの [`` コンポーネント](/guide/built-ins/keep-alive) を使用すれば、アクティブでないコンポーネントを強制的に "生きて" いる状態にすることができます。
+複数のコンポーネントを `` で切り替えた場合、切り替えられたコンポーネントはアンマウントされます。組み込みの [`` コンポーネント](/guide/built-ins/keep-alive) を使用すれば、アクティブでないコンポーネントを強制的に "生きて" いる状態にすることができます。
## DOM 内テンプレート解析の注意点 {#in-dom-template-parsing-caveats}
@@ -607,7 +607,7 @@ const BlogPost = {
### 要素の配置制限 {#element-placement-restrictions}
-`` 、 `` 、 `` 、 `